4. Mobile Small Moving Target Indication. This mode works well when the camera is either
stationary or slowly moving. It can find objects that are small and move at slow, fast or varying
rates of speed. It will lose objects that stop moving. This technique is similar to Full Mobile,
but it can not handle large perspective changes and it requires less compute resource.
